Cafe & Restaurants
Market Performance is brand’s share of foot traffic, revealing its competitive strength and customer preference in the industry.
WaraTako, with a Market Performance percentile of 95 in Japan's Cafe & Restaurants industry, is a leading brand. This high percentile indicates a strong market presence and customer preference. Competitors in the same range include: ニューラーメンショップ 主水, 麺食堂くにを, Kansai Tonkatsu Mahoroba, BETWEEN THE BREAD(ビトウィーン ザ ブレッド), Takenoko, Uomaru Hikone.
Number of Outlets indicates business reach and expansion, influencing market share and brand visibility.
WaraTako has multiple outlets across Japan. Saitama Prefecture, Shizuoka Prefecture, and Aichi Prefecture each have 2 outlets, while Fukuoka Prefecture, Okinawa Prefecture, Gifu Prefecture, Okayama Prefecture, Hyogo Prefecture, and Niigata Prefecture each have 1 outlet. This distribution shows presence across various regions.
Competitor analysis identifies key rivals and their market share, informing strategies for differentiation and competitive advantage.
The top competitors for WaraTako, based on customer cross-visitation, are Sukiya (20%), Osaka Ohsho (13.33%), Kura Sushi (13.33%), Coffee Wrights (13.33%), and Tsukijigindako (13.33%). These brands capture a portion of WaraTako's customer base, indicating potential areas for competitive focus.
Traffic Workload insights optimize staffing and operations during peak hours to enhance customer experience and efficiency.
WaraTako experiences peak traffic workload between 15:00 and 19:00, with the highest workload at 19:00 (47.86). The lowest workload hours are between 3:00 and 9:00. These data points highlight the need for strategic staffing and resource allocation to optimize customer service.
Consumer segments reveal audience demographics and preferences, informing targeted marketing and personalized customer experiences.
WaraTako's customer base shows a higher affinity towards women (121 index) compared to men (88 index). Gen Y shows a very high affinity (189 index), relative to average affinity (index = 100). This data shows an over-representation. This information is useful for advertising campaigns.
